as for the lift tickets, when I lived there the absolute best place to get lift tickets was at the grocery store...ski hills sold them there to the locals at one hell of a discount over what the tourists paid....

of course, you'll want to do some bar hopping in LoDo...

if you can get out of town for a day or so, try to take a snow mobile tour in the mountains...

if it is warm enough, check out the Denver zoo...if it is not, check out the museum of natural history...

there used to be a ski train that would leave Denver early in the morning, spend the day at a ski resort, and return late in the afternoon...hell of a fun way to kill a day skiing...

Lift tickets are expensive as frick. Go to Loveland. Probably the cheapest place and not resort-ish. Lifts are slow but no one is ever there and you'll pretty much have the runs all to yourself.

Don't know when the MLB season starts but you should hit up a Rockies game if possible.

Look up breweries around the city. Great Divide is cool. Wynkoop sucks.

Go to the Falling Rock bar.

Idk what else. If you're planning to drive a good bit there's plenty to do near Fort Collins or Colorado Springs.
